Overall Meaning

The lyrics to "All My Life" by Foo Fighters speak of the singer's constant search for something that never seems to materialize. He speaks of how nothing ever satisfies him, but he feels like he's getting closer to what he wants. He details how he dreams of the day when he finally gets what he's been longing for, only to have it taken away from him, leaving him with an insatiable feeling. He admits to having something hidden up his sleeve and how he loves it, but he hates the taste it leaves, like a weight keeping him down.


The lyrics further suggest that he longs to find someone who shares his beliefs but also alludes to his deception towards others, where he goes down on his knees trying to get closer to them. The song's conclusion is that the singer acknowledges he is always on to the next thing, never quite satisfied with what he has or finds.


The lyrics have a sense of longing and desperation, with a theme of dissatisfaction and insatiability. The chorus, in particular, with the line, "Don't let it go to waste, I love it but I hate the taste, weight keepin' me down," conveys a sense of paradox, where the singer wants something desperately, but at the same time, it's weighing him down. Overall, the song has a powerful and emotional impact, as it speaks to a universal feeling of wanting more but never quite being satisfied.
